One Mission. <br />Lino Lakes Public Safety Department Critical Incident Response <br />City Charter-Procedure of Council <br />Section 3.06. –Emergency Ordinances. <br />An emergency ordinance is an ordinance necessary for the immediate presentation of <br />public peace,health,morals,safety or welfare,in which ordinance the emergency is <br />defined and declared in a preamble;e thereto.An emergency ordinance must be approved <br />by a majority of available members of the City Council.An emergency ordinance must be <br />in writing but may be enacted without previous filing or voting,and may be adopted <br />finally at the meeting at which it if first introduced and voted upon by the Council.An <br />emergency ordinance shall remain in effect for the duration of the emergency.No <br />prosecution shall be based upon the previsions of an emergency ordinance until twenty <br />four (24)hours after the ordinance has been adopted,filed with the City Clerk and has <br />either been posted in three (3)conspicuous places in the City,or published as provided for <br />in this Charter,or the person charged with the violation there of had actual notice of the <br />ordinance prior to the act or omission resulting in the prosecution.
